Groisman: Government will stand for a large-scale decentralization within 2017 State Budget
05.09.2016 09:17 "Agro Perspectiva" (Kyiv) —
As of last week Sat, while speaking within a meeting with media people in Vinnytsia, Ukrainian Prime Minister Volodymyr Groisman Groisman said the Government will defend a large-scale decentralization to be laid in the State Budget for 2017 despite the statements of certain politicians about the need to centralize resources, Government Portal reports.
«We preserve an extensive decentralization of finance which means that the funds will remain at the disposal of the regions next year. We will fight for it,» Groisman said while speaking about the Government priorities defined in the draft State Budget for 2017.
He noted that certain Ukrainian statemongers are telling «that we should consolidate more money in the center, in Kyiv».
«I categorically oppose that,» Groisman stressed.
«Cities, towns, villages, districts, counties should receive funds on a direct basis neither from committees of the Parliament nor from ministries, but directly: they earn a hryvnia to the budget they immediately distribute it. Therefore, the decentralization, I want to tell that, will be remained for all cities, towns, villages, districts and regions,» Groisman emphasized.
